Product Features
It is a thermo-graphic film processor designed to copy and send images through DICOM network protocol. It uses the latest direct dry thermal imaging technology which accommodates for a full range of modalities including CT, MRI, DR, CR, Digital Gastrointestinal, Nuclear Medicine, Mobile X-ray Imaging, and Dentistry, etc. It dedicates to precision in diagnosis with its outstanding image quality and offers affordable imaging catering to your needs.

Frequently Asked Questions
What imaging technology does the CK-460DY use?
The printer utilizes direct dry thermal imaging technology, which is a daylight-load process requiring no liquid chemicals.
Which medical modalities are compatible with this printer?
It supports a full range of modalities including CT, MRI, DR, CR, Digital Gastrointestinal, Nuclear Medicine, Mobile X-ray, and Dentistry.
What are the supported film sizes?
The device is versatile and can handle multiple film sizes: 8x10 inch, 10x12 inch, 11x14 inch, and 14x17 inch.
Does it support the DICOM protocol?
Yes, it features a standard DICOM 3.0 connection for seamless integration into medical imaging networks via Ethernet.
How is the image quality maintained?
The printer features automatic calibration using a built-in densitometer to ensure consistent and precise grayscale quality.
What is the print resolution of this medical imager?
The spatial resolution is 320dpi (12.6 pixels/mm) with a grayscale contrast resolution of 14 bits for detailed diagnostic images.
